我想玩一下 Social-django 身份验证应用程序。我想添加使用 Facebook 登录的功能。为此,我需要将127.0.0.1更改 为my-site.com之类的内容。我想更改/etc/hosts,不幸的是它不存在。
我使用 touch 命令创建了主机文件并添加了127.0.0.1 my-site.com(仅此而已)并重新启动了我的计算机。我尝试了runserver命令并将上面的主机名复制粘贴到链接的开头(my-site.com:8000),但它不起作用。
我的 django 项目在 venv 上运行。
如果您对解决我的问题有任何想法,请分享
(我在 superuser.com 上发布了类似的问题,但似乎没有人知道那里的解决方案,所以我在这里问)
编辑 我的设置 py 现在看起来像这样
ALLOWED_HOSTS = ['my-site.com', '127.0.0.1']
Run Code Online (Sandbox Code Playgroud)
但还是不行